AP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

h5开发app系统模板

在移动App开发中,基于H5技术开发App系统模板已经成为较为成熟和稳定的一种方案。H5技术是指用HTML、CSS、JavaScript等Web技术实现的一种移动Web应用开发技术,它具有跨平台、开发周期短、部署方便和可维护性高等优势。下面将详细介绍H5开发App系统模板的原理和实现方式。

一、概述

H5开发App系统模板的主要目的是快速开发原生App的一种解决方案,它充分利用了Web前端技术的优势,用Web技术开发出基于浏览器的App,然后再通过一些工具将其转化为原生App。

二、原理

H5开发App系统模板的原理可以分为以下几步:

1.使用Web前端技术开发出不依赖于特定浏览器、操作系统和硬件平台的网页。

2.使用一些工具将网页转成原生App,即包装成iOS、Android等移动设备上的App。

3.通过调用操作系统提供的接口,获取硬件设备相关的信息,比如GPS、摄像头、计步器、指纹识别等等,以便于App能够更好的融入到系统中。

三、实现方式

具体来说,H5开发App系统模板的实现方式主要包括以下几个方面:

1.适配不同的屏幕尺寸和操作系统平台

H5开发App系统模板需要适配各个平台和屏幕尺寸,这需要使用响应式设计,即使得页面元素随着屏幕大小的变化而变化。为了达到更好的效果,我们可以使用CSS媒体查询来适配各种设备和屏幕。

2.兼容不同的浏览器

H5开发App系统模板需要考虑到兼容性问题,尤其是在不同的浏览器和设备上显示效果不同的情况下。要解决这个问题,我们需要在开发过程中使用HTML5和CSS3规范,并在必要的情况下使用JavaScript进行兼容性处理。

3.提高WebApp的性能

H5开发App系统模板的性能直接影响其使用和用户体验。因此,我们需要注意一些技术细节,例如,尽量减少HTTP请求和使用Gzip压缩技术减小资源文件的大小。此外,应该尽量减少JavaScript和CSS文件的数量和大小,以提高WebApp的加载速度。

4.使用App打包工具打包成原生App

最后,我们需要使用一些工具将H5开发的WebApp打包成Android、iOS或者其他移动设备的原生App。常用的打包工具包括Cordova、React Native、Flutter等。这些工具可以将HTML、CSS、JavaScript打包成原生App,并提供很多原生的API接口,比如GPS、相机、网络等等,使应用有着良好的用户体验和操作性。

总之,H5开发App系统模板是一种高效、快捷、简便和跨平台的解决方案,可以大大降低移动App开发的时间和成本,同时也为用户提供了一个良好的用户体验和操作性。


相关知识:
做h5用什么app
近年来,移动互联网的快速发展和移动设备普及使得H5成为了一个备受关注的技术领域。H5(HTML5) 是一种基于 HTML 的标准,是 WebGL、CSS3 等技术的综合表现。其相较而言更加灵活,功能强大,定制化度高,在移动端开发领域具有广泛的应用。那么,我
2023-05-26
用h5网页打包app
H5网页是指使用HTML5、CSS3和JavaScript等网页技术制作的网站。而打包APP则是把网页包装成一个APP的形式,可以在安卓或IOS系统上运行。这种打包方式的好处在于可以节省开发成本,同时也可以让用户更方便地使用APP,同时也可以让APP更快速
2023-05-26
手机制作h5 课件app
现在,越来越多的教育者和学生开始接受移动学习,因此,基于移动端的课件APP越来越受欢迎。创造一个课件APP并不困难,大致步骤如下:步骤一:确定制作方式制作课件APP的方式有两种,一种是基于webview和html5的混合开发。其好处在于可以借助HTML5网
2023-05-26
国外h5制作app
在国外,有一种制作app的方法叫做h5制作app。h5指的是HTML5,是一种基于网页的标准,可以应用于网页、手机应用、桌面应用等不同平台的开发。h5制作app的原理是将网站打包成一个应用程序,通过html、css、js等技术实现应用程序的交互性、动画效果
2023-05-25
uni app开发h5小程序
Uni App是一个跨平台的开发框架,允许开发者使用Vue.js开发uni-app,然后直接转换成不同平台的原生应用,如苹果iOS和安卓Android,还可以转换成小程序。在本文中,将介绍Uni App如何用于开发H5小程序的原理和详细介绍。一、什么是H5
2023-05-25
h5怎么制作app
HTML5作为一种跨平台的技术,支持从网页到移动设备的多种应用场景。由于其开发便捷、跨平台且功能强大,因此被越来越多的开发者用于制作移动应用。本文将详细介绍如何使用HTML5制作移动应用。一、移动应用开发环境1.1 开发工具在制作HTML5移动应用时,我们
2023-05-25
h5小游戏app开发
HTML5小游戏开发是近年来比较火热的一种开发方式。相比于传统的PC游戏和手游开发,HTML5小游戏具有开发成本低、跨平台、不需要安装等优势,同时也能够在不同的设备上进行流畅的运行。在这篇文章中,我们将会详细地介绍一下HTML5小游戏开发的原理和步骤。一、
2023-05-25
h5交互页面制作app
随着移动互联网的快速发展,越来越多的企业开始转向移动端应用程序(App)开发,以提供更好的移动用户体验。其中,HTML5是当前移动端应用开发中最受欢迎的技术之一,因为它可以让开发者使用Web技术来构建跨平台应用程序,从而节省开发成本和时间。本文将介绍如何使
2023-05-25
h5封装的app怎么调用支付
H5封装的App是指通过WebView将网页打包成App的形式,同时实现了App原生的功能与交互体验。这种应用方式对于开发者而言,既能够使用Web技术开发,又可以借助App集成支付等原生功能,提升了App的灵活性与可用性。本文将详细介绍如何在H5封装的Ap
2023-05-25
h5 app开发原理
H5 App是一种基于HTML5技术开发的应用程序。由于其跨平台、轻量化、易开发、易迭代的特点,越来越受到开发者和用户的青睐。那么H5 App的开发原理是什么呢?一、H5 App的基础原理H5 App开发依赖于HTML5、CSS和JavaScript等We
2023-05-25
h5 开发web app优点
HTML5是Web技术的最新进展,它不仅升级了标记语言,还增加了新的API、特效、多媒体、本地存储等新特征。HTML5 作为一种新的标准,已经成为Web App 开发的主流技术之一。一. 网页性能改进HTML5 支持多种优化技术,比如Web Workers
2023-05-25
app基于h5开发
随着电子商务的快速发展,移动设备用户数量不断攀升,原生应用和H5应用越来越常见,而且日益受到广大开发者的青睐。而基于 H5 技术开发的 App 已成为了移动应用开发新的趋势,越来越得到了人们的重视。本文将阐述 App 基于 HTML5 技术开发的原理和详细
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3